golang和php做网站

admin 2025-05-30 01:16:11 编程 来源:ZONE.CI 全球网 0 阅读模式
Golang与PHP:选择哪种语言来开发网站? 在现代的软件开发领域,有许多不同的编程语言可供选择。对于开发网站而言,Go(或Golang)和PHP两种语言都是非常受欢迎的选择。本文将重点探讨这两种语言,并帮助您决定在开发网站时应该选择哪种语言。 Golang是由Google开发的一种静态类型的编程语言。它以其高度可伸缩性和并发性而闻名,因此被许多互联网公司和开发者广泛采用。Golang的编译速度非常快,可以轻松处理高负载的请求。由于Golang具有强大的并发机制,它是构建高效服务器和网络应用程序的理想选择。 与之相比,PHP是一种脚本语言,特别适合用于开发网站和动态网页。PHP具有广泛的应用基础,并且有许多成熟的开源项目和框架可供使用。对于初学者而言,PHP是一种较容易上手的语言,并且有丰富的社区和资源可供参考。 那么,应该选择哪种语言来开发网站呢?这取决于您的具体需求和项目要求。以下是对Golang和PHP在不同方面的比较: 1. 性能:Golang相对于PHP而言在性能方面更加出色。由于其并发机制和编译速度,Golang可以处理大量的并发请求,并具有更快的响应时间。这使得Golang成为需要高性能的网站或应用程序的首选语言。 2. 生态系统:PHP拥有一个庞大的生态系统,有许多流行的框架(如Laravel和Symfony)和开源项目可供使用。这些工具可以大大加速网站开发过程,使得PHP成为构建中小规模网站的常用语言。Golang虽然生态系统没有PHP庞大,但也有一些优秀的框架(如Gin和Echo)可供选择。 3. 学习曲线:如果您是一名初学者或已经熟悉PHP的开发人员,那么使用PHP来开发网站可能更容易上手。PHP的语法和逻辑较为简单,而且有丰富的资源和社区可供参考。Golang虽然相对较新,但语法和逻辑也相对简单明了。懂得C或类C语言的开发者可以较快地上手Golang。 4. 可扩展性:Golang以其卓越的性能和并发性而著称,尤其适合处理高负载的网站和应用程序。无论是处理大量用户请求还是构建分布式系统,Golang都能够灵活应对。PHP在可伸缩性方面也已经取得了较大的进展,但相对而言,Golang更加适合处理规模较大的项目。 综上所述,选择使用Golang还是PHP来开发网站取决于您的具体需求和项目要求。如果您需要高性能和并发能力,并且对于复杂的系统和大规模项目,Golang是一个不错的选择。而对于中小规模项目和初学者来说,PHP则是一个更容易上手和使用的语言。 无论您选择哪种语言,都应该根据项目的需求和自己的技术背景进行权衡。掌握好所选语言的特点和最佳实践,将有助于您构建优秀的网站和应用程序。 希望本文对您在选择Golang或PHP作为网站开发语言时有所帮助。无论您选择哪个语言,都要记住始终保持学习和探索的态度,不断提升自己的开发技能。祝您在开发网站的道路上取得成功!
以太坊cppgolang区别 编程

以太坊cppgolang区别

以太坊是一种去中心化的开源平台,它采用智能合约技术,旨在构建和运行不受干扰的分布式应用程序。作为目前最受欢迎的区块链平台之一,以太坊提供了多种编程语言的支持,其
progolang 编程

progolang

Go语言(Golang)是由Google开发的一门静态类型编程语言。作为一名专业的Golang开发者,我深知这门语言的优势和特点。在本文中,我将介绍Golang
golangn个发送者 编程

golangn个发送者

Golang是一种开源的编程语言,由Google团队开发,旨在提高程序的并发性和简化软件开发过程。在Go语言中,有时需要向多个接收者发送信息。本文将介绍如何在G
golang技能图谱 编程

golang技能图谱

从互联网行业的快速发展到人工智能技术的日益成熟,各种编程语言也应运而生。而在这众多的编程语言中,Golang(即Go)作为一门强大且高效的开发语言备受关注。Go
评论:0   参与:  19